Description
Urban Revival is a housing rehabilitation nonprofit in Jamaica Plain, MA whose mission is: Ethnic/racial harmony through affordable housing & economic development.

Program areas at Urban Revival

Promoting racial, social, economic justice and gender equality by building the power of low-income and working class people through education, coalition building, advocacy and direct action.
